I work in an office park.

Yesterday morning I saw those taxi marshals (the ones that drive marked cars and wear high vis vests) pull over a guy driving a Suzuku Ertiga as he left the office park. I also saw an Avanza pulled over with another marshal talking to the driver. Judging by the type of vehicles they were targeting, without a doubt they were checking to see if these were either e-hailers or some sort of private lift club/transport arrangement.

Who the hell gives these assholes the right to pull people over and check them?

So yesterday the faciliteis manager at work sent out an email regarding these marshals and their ''activities''.

They are targeting and intimidating lift clubs. They advised people to not engage and escalate and to report any interactions with them to SAPS and security.

When I left, I saw a handful of the ''patrol cars'' and a more thugs marshals than usual. This morning I counetd 6 patrol cars and around half a dozen thugs marshals in high viz vests standing at the intersection right outside the office park, so there is no way to avoid them. I have never seen this many before. There was always a patrol car and a couple of thugs marshals standing around, but they sat by the bus stop/taxi rank opposite the office park.

My theory is the fuel hikes have and general spiral in the cost of living has seen more people turn to lift clubs and these arseholes don't like it.
